Understanding the Importance of Proper Ventilation

Before we delve into the specifics, let’s take a moment to understand why proper ventilation is vital for your microwave. When you cook, especially with high-power settings, your microwave generates a significant amount of heat and steam. Without proper ventilation, this heat and moisture can become trapped inside your kitchen, leading to a stuffy and uncomfortable environment. Moreover, it can cause the accumulation of odors and potentially damage your microwave in the long run.

1. Check Your Microwave’s Ventilation Requirements

Every microwave comes with its own set of ventilation requirements. It is important to thoroughly read the user manual or check the manufacturer’s website to find out the specific ventilation recommendations for your model. This information will guide you in choosing the right size duct for your microwave.

2. Consider the Location of Your Microwave

The location of your microwave will influence the type and size of the duct you need for proper ventilation. If you have an over-the-range microwave, it is most likely installed above your stove, making it essential to channel the air outside. On the other hand, if your microwave is a countertop model, it might require a different type of ventilation system, such as a recirculating vent.

3. Measure the Exhaust Outlet Size

To determine the size of the duct you need, you must measure the exhaust outlet size on your microwave. It is typically located at the back and allows for the connection of the ventilation system. Use a measuring tape to accurately measure the diameter or width and height of the outlet. This measurement will help you find the matching size duct for proper ventilation.

4. Choose the Correct Duct Size

Once you have measured the exhaust outlet, it’s time to select the right size duct. Ducts are usually available in various sizes, including 3, 4, 6, and 8 inches in diameter. Ideally, you should aim for a duct size that matches the exhaust outlet size of your microwave. If an exact match isn’t available, choose the closest size available and use adapters if necessary. Remember, it’s crucial to maintain proper airflow to ensure efficient ventilation.
